Excite Audio recently introduced the latest addition to its acclaimed Bloom lineup of music production tools. The company's new Bloom Synth Atmosphere offers musicians and producers a sophisticated virtual instrument focused on ambient soundscapes. It features an extensive library of more than 250 expert-crafted presets and functionality for users to incorporate their personal audio samples.
The virtual instrument specializes in creating immersive sonic environments through what the developers describe as "submerged drones, ethereal textures, and ambient bliss." As the pioneering synthesizer in the expanding Bloom collection, Synth Atmosphere delivers a comprehensive palette of distant pads, dream-like arpeggiated sequences, boundary-crossing textures, and richly detailed atmospheric elements designed for constructing multi-dimensional soundscapes.
"Ambient elements provide essential depth to musical compositions," notes the company in their announcement materials. "These elements manifest as diffused melodic lines, harmonic structures, or nuanced textural components that establish authentic contextual foundations." The development team drew significant inspiration from celebrated electronic music pioneers, including Aphex Twin, Boards of Canada, Brian Eno, and Øneheart, when crafting the instrument's sonic character.
Musicians can purchase Bloom Synth Atmosphere for a limited-time promotional price of 39 USD, EUR, or GBP through March 31st, 2025, after which the regular price of 59 USD, EUR, or GBP applies. The company offers the product in multiple formats, including VST/VST3, AU, AAX, and as a standalone application. Additionally, a streamlined version called Bloom Synth Atmosphere Lite retails for 19 USD, EUR, or GBP, and Excite Audio has discounted both their Bloom Bundle and comprehensive Excite Audio Bundle by 50% during the introductory period.
